Context
Signs of the Coming Captivity
14And I will scatter to every wind all the attendants around him and all his troops, and I will draw a sword to chase after them. 15And they will know that I am the LORD, when I disperse them among the nations and scatter them throughout the countries. 16But I will spare a few of them from sword and famine and plague, so that in the nations to which they go, they can recount all their abominations. Then they will know that I am the LORD.”…

And they will know that I am the LORD,

God’s judgment would confirm His sovereignty before Israel and the surrounding nations. The fulfillment of His warnings would show that He alone rules over His people, their land, and the nations.

when I disperse them among the nations

Israel’s dispersion, or exile, came as judgment for persistent rebellion, idolatry, and covenant unfaithfulness. Babylon’s conquest of Judah would remove many from the land God had given their fathers.

and scatter them throughout the countries.

The people would be carried into foreign lands, losing the security and order of life in Judah. Yet their scattering would not end God’s purposes for Israel; He would preserve a remnant and later bring restoration according to His promise.

Teaching Points
God's Sovereignty and Justice
God's actions in dispersing the Israelites demonstrate His control over nations and His commitment to justice. Believers are reminded of the importance of living in obedience to God's commands.

Recognition of God
The ultimate purpose of God's judgment is that people will know He is the LORD. This underscores the importance of acknowledging God's authority in our lives.

Consequences of Disobedience
The scattering of the Israelites serves as a warning about the serious consequences of turning away from God. It encourages believers to remain faithful and obedient.

Hope in Exile
Even in judgment, there is hope for restoration. Believers can find comfort in knowing that God's discipline is meant to bring us back to Him.

Community and Accountability
The dispersion highlights the collective responsibility of the community to uphold God's laws. It encourages believers to support one another in faithfulness.

Ezekiel 12:15 teaches that exile is God’s purposeful instrument: He scatters His people so they finally recognize Him as the LORD. Judgment is both disciplinary and revelatory, vindicating His holy name, exposing idolatry, and preparing the way for eventual restoration. When God’s people grasp who He is—even through hardship—His ultimate aim is fulfilled.
